(KNZA)--An unoccupied rural Robinson house sustained major damage in a fire early Thursday morning.
The Robinson Fire Department was called to the house located at Timber Road and U.S. 36 Highway shortly after 2:00.
Robinson Fire Chief Dennis Tietjens said flames were coming from the center of the house, through the roof, when firefighters arrived.
Entry was made by fire crews who were able to extinguish the fire.
Tietjens said the middle of the house received the worst fire damage, with the rest of the structure receiving major smoke and water damage.
The fire is under investigation by the State Fire Marshal’s office.
Assisting at the scene were fire crews from Hiawatha, Everest, Highland, Horton and Morrill along with the Brown County Rescue Squad, Town and Country EMS and the Brown County Sheriff’s office.
